CROCK POT ELK ROAST RECIPE - (3.7/5)
Provided by pressurecooker
Number Of Ingredients 13
Steps:
- Coat a large skillet with nonstick spray and bring to high heat. Season roast with 1/4 teaspoon each salt and pepper. Cook and rotate until all sides are browned, about 5 minutes. Place in a slow cooker. Add all remaining ingredients except cornstarch, including 3/4 teaspoon each salt and pepper. Gently stir. Cook on high for 3 to 4 hours or on low for 7 to 8 hours, until roast is cooked through. Turn off slow cooker. In a small bowl, dissolve cornstarch in 2 tablespoons cold water. Stir cornstarch mixture into liquid in slow cooker. Let sit, uncovered, until slightly thickened, about 5 minutes. Discard thyme. Slice meat and top with veggies and sauce.

VENISON POT ROAST ( DEER, REINDEER, MOOSE OR ELK)
So inexpensive if your hunter has been successful! Use the slow cooker for convenience, if you wish. From the Western chapter of the United States Regional Cookbook, Culinary Arts Institute of Chicago, 1947. Cooking time approximate.
Provided by Molly53
Categories Deer
Time 3h15m
Yield 6 serving(s)
Number Of Ingredients 13
Steps:
- Cover meat with salt pork.
- Rub with flour, salt and pepper.
- Melt bacon fat in large pot; brown meat.
- Remove meat and brown 2 tablespoons flour in pot.
- Set meat in pot; add water and seasonings.
- Cover and simmer until nearly tender.
- Place vegetables around and over meat; continue cooking until vegetables are tender, about 45 minutes.
- Serve the roast on a platter surrounded with vegetables.
- Thicken the gravy and serve.

JUNIPER ELK ROAST
Make and share this Juniper Elk Roast recipe from Food.com.
Provided by Jim Weller
Categories Elk
Yield 1 Roast
Number Of Ingredients 11
Steps:
- Combine all the marinade ingredients.
- Boil about 5 minutes, remove
- from flame and cool.
- Place roast in marinade to cover.
- Let stand in refrigerator overnight. Remove from marinade and place on roasting rack in preheated 250 degree F. oven with a blanket of beef suet. Roast at this low temp for 50 minutes per pound.
